The Sabarmati Report is a Hindi-language political drama that debuted in theaters on . The film was initially delayed from an earlier planned release, with multiple production adjustments. It is directed by Dheeraj Sarna, who took over from the original director, Ranjan Chandel. Produced by Balaji Motion Pictures and Vikir Films, its official streaming rights were acquired by ZEE5, where it premiered digitally on January 10, 2025.

The Sabarmati Report is a 2024 Hindi drama film that delves into the real-life events surrounding the tragic 2002 Sabarmati Express incident. Starring Vikrant Massey, Ridhi Dogra, and Raashii Khanna, the movie investigates the journalistic struggles and political undercurrents of the time. The narrative frame follows an ambitious Hindi-language field reporter, Samar Kumar (played by Vikrant Massey), who goes to ground zero immediately following the disaster. His raw findings run directly against the institutional narratives shaped by powerful media conglomerates and English-centric elite news anchors.
